Comment on UNUserNotifications never show up when app is in foreground Note this will crash in recent OSs (at least iOS12 and macOS Monterey, if not sooner). Use the delegate method instead (should only be necessary if you have a delegate already): See Apple docs for UNUserNotificationCenterDelegate UI Frameworks AppKit Jun ’22